Settings: SMAC from GOG.  Standard rules including blind research, custom random map with all settings set to average, and thinker level difficulty. 

2100-2105
Chairman Sheng-Ji Yang and his followers had survived the landing on planet after the events which led to the formation of seven factions and the abandonment of Unity.

Immediately after their arrival in the year 2100 the Chairman’s followers established their first colony, aptly named The Hive.  Although it was not clear which, if any, of the others had survived planetfall Chairman Yang was determined to build a utopia for humanity on their new home world.  Yang would work to advance the collective interests of all and maintain order among his own followers and attempt to steer any other surviving groups to the correct path of human development.

Directing research towards colonization and populaiton growth Yang set out to populate and explore the new world.  A nearby pod containing a mysterious alien artifact was uncovered by scouts and dispatched to the hive for further study, while a investigation of a second pod indicated an additional source of nutrients near The Hive.  By 2105 a second colony was established near The Hive and would benefit from a nearby monolith.


2106-2110
The discovery of Centauri Ecology and a mining pod were both helpful although the mines are out of working range of People’s Endeavour.


2111-2120
Further scouting uncovered a borehole cluster northeast of The Hive.  A colony pod has been dispatched to take advantage of the discovery while a second pod will benefit from the mines.  Scouts are in short supply and colonists are generally being sent out to found new colonies without an escort.


2121-2135
Exploration and colonisation are going well.  All but one of the new colonies were lucky enough to be next to a monolith which is very useful.  So far no colony pods have been attacked.


2136-2151
In 2136 contact was made with followers of the Peacekeepers to the northeast.  Despite a degree of mutual suspicion a Treaty of Friendship was signed and four technologies were traded on even terms.  With the discovery of Secrets of the Human Brain (3 years after the University) 2136 yielded 5 new technologies.

Having digested the capabilities of the new technology Yang encouraged the formation of a police state with a planned economy in the year 2140.  The changes to the Hive’s governance would allow for the further development of the collective good and advance the interests of the workers.  Lal will probably not be too happy with that.  New research will now take about 29 years.

In 2146 communications were established with Lady Deirdre.  Three technologies were traded and a Treaty of Friendship signed.

By the fiftieth year after arrival on planet the Hive has nearly reached the natural limits, dictated by geography, of expansion and with the founding of one additional colony has reached a stable form.  Roads now link several bases.  With colonisation largely complete Yang’s followers shift their attention to transforming their landscape and developing their society.  The additional support from the new police state will allow each base to support two scouts and two formers without consuming minerals allowing for quick terraforming and some security from the native life.

2152-2160
In 2155 sunspots disrupted communications.  Most likely a good thing as the Peacekeepers might not too happy with me.  In 2160 Wealth was adopted further boosting the Hive’s industry.  New research now takes 14 years.


2161-2180
People’s Endeavor completes the Virtual World in 2174 and the following year The Hive finishes the Merchant Exchange.  Building the Merchant Exchange in The Hive will avoid the ineffiency that would waste energy if it was anywhere else.  If Yang goes builder this could be useful for making crawlers to harvest energy from boreholes for The Hive, especially if Yang is able to get the Supercollider or the Theory of Everything in The Hive.  In 2178 the Hive gains the technology to build network nodes and put the Virtual World to use.  By 2180 breakthroughs have fallen to 9 years.



2181-2191
In 2187 Deirdre demanded 325 energy credits and refused to accept 160.  Gave 325 as Yang has only scouts and no real military technology (no non-linear mathematics or applied physics).  The following year Drone Mound finished the Maritime Control Centre and nutrient restrictions were finally lifted.


2192-2200
Labour Network finishes the Planetary Transit System in 2193.  Unfortunate that expansion is already more or less finished.   Met the Spartans in 2195, gave Polymorphic Software to them as tribute.  The discovery of Ecological Engineering allows the drilling of boreholes which will keep the formers busy for a long time.

Planetary elections were held in 2199.  Deirdre, Yang, and Lal were all candidates.  Lal had a substantial lead but the Hive’s votes could have elected Deirdre.  Voted to abstain as the Hive and Gaians have a long shared border and it would be better if the Gaians do not have an advantage if we eventually fight.

The terraforming is going well and the continent is starting to fill in nicely.  Yang really needs the tech to build tree farms and to lift energy restrictions.


2201-2210
In 2203 Deirdre demanded that the Hive go to war with the Believers.  Yang refuses and the Gaians declare war on the Hive.  Lal shortly follows suit and it is a two front war.  Yang then called the Believers and the Hive was able to purchase nonlinear mathematics and applied physics.  Contacting Morgan resulted in him issuing demands and a declaration of war when Yang refused.  Zakharov ignored our transmissions.  The following year Yang removed the preference for research into colonisation and population growth and prepared a brief speech on the conflict.

“Comrades we are now at war.  A war that we did not seek but one in which we shall prevail.  The Gaians are jealous of our industrial, social, and environmental accomplishments.  Where have the workers established planet’s greatest forest?  Throughout our homeland of course!  Where was the first Centauri preserve on the planet established?  Our beloved capital The Hive.  The Gaian claims that our planned economy is a threat to the planet are false propoganda.

Of course Morgan and Lal joined Deirdre in her unprovoked aggression.  The Morganite economists saw our achievements so far and knew that their unjust free market economy would inevitably be eclipsed and so they attempt to make us slaves to their system by force.  Lal also now sees the inadequacy of his ideology.  Our strong centralised society has already made progress beyond what would be possible under the directionless wanderings of his so-called democracy.

Fear not for the survival of our state and our beliefs.  We shall fight this conflict risking the fewest lives possible and doubtless we will have a few surprises in store for those planning to uproot our utopia before it fully blooms.  Our industry and unwavering belief in the collective good have already assured our triumph in this conflict.  All that remains is to liberate our fellow workers currently under the rule of our newly exposed foes.”

By 2210 most cities have shifted production to mindworms (to be the main unit of the Hive’s forces since the alternative is units with 4 attack which could be soon obsolete), ships, or probe teams.  In 2210 the Believers have dealt with the Morganites and captured Morgan.


2211-2220
In 2213 the Gaians and Peacekeepers allied.  A Peackeeper loaded transport was caught offshore and destroyed.  In 2219 refused to give technology to Zakharov and the University declared war.  In 2220 People’s Endeavor finished the Xenoempathy Dome which will be very helpful for the lifecycle bonus and faster movement through the fungus on the borders.  Mindworms are in position to move on Last Rose of Summer.


2221-2231
Easily took Last Rose of Summer, the following year the Gaians offered a truce in exchange for the return of the city.  Yang accepted and the mindworms shifted to the east where none of Lal’s forces had made an appearance by land.  UN Planning Authority and UN Humanity Base fell to the Hive’s mindworms by 2231.  It seems that the Peacekeepers have lost a lot of territory to the Believers explaining why the did not launch a land offensive against Yang when the war started. 

During the war The Hive built a fair number of crawlers which are mostly working boreholes for 2 energy.  Hopefully energy restrictions will be lifted soon.  The Believers seem to be the main competition for the future with the Gaians a somewhat smaller competitor.  Keeping ahead of the Believers in the technology race should be possible but if they get to airpower first and declare war it could be a problem.  Fortunately the border should be easy to defend against land units.

2232-2240
In 2233 the Believers and Spartans attempted to repeal the UN Charter, all others opposed or abstained and the attempt failed.

Diplomacy with the Believers indicated that they had Doctrine: Air Power by at least 2236, gave the demanded tech and a small loan to the Believers.  Relations are cooperative although Miriam is the obvious competitor at this stage in the game.  The Hive discovered Doctrine: Air Power in 2238 which will help to even up the military technology balance with the Believers.


2241-2250
Yang has been again left in peace to continue building.  The major developments were fusion and the completion of the Hunter-Seeker Algorithm in People’s Endeavor which could come in handy if Miriam’s forces plan on probing the Hive for technology.


2251-2260
In 2255 the Gaians ended the decades of peace by declaring war on Yang when Deirdre’s demands for fusion technology were rejected and in 2258 the Believers demanded, and received, Superstring Theory.  Hopefully that will avoid a two front war for now.  Yang’s forces are mostly equipped with missile or chaos weapons.


2261-2270
Although Gaian possession of the Neural Amplifier blunted the Hive’s ability to use mindworms newly produced conventional forces seem to be doing the trick.  In 2266 the citizens of Last Rose of Summer were again liberated by the Hive.  The Gaians offered a truce in exchange for providing the Hive with Environmental Economics.  Since energy restriction and the lack of tree farms has been holding back the Hive for too long the deal, and a subsequent Gaian offer of a Treaty of Friendship, were accepted.  The time for new breakthroughs immediately fell from 5 to 3 years.  The year following the establishment of peace sunspots disrupted communications which hopefully means that Yang will not have to deal with his neighbours for a little while.

In 2268 monopole magnets were discovered which will allow the establishment of rapid transport across the Hive.  Hopefully a line can be established between the eastern and western frontiers so that the Hive can quickly move units to a war with either the Gaians or Believers.  Before the end of the decade construction on the first line going east from The Hive had already started.


2271-2280
Yang’s building strategy really picked up speed this decade.  In 2271 Applied Relativity was discovered allowing scientists to push for the construction of the Supercollider in The Hive.  Three years later, with the strong support of Chairman Yang and energy credits from across the Hive, the Supercollider was completed in The Hive.  By good fortune the Hive’s researchers discovered Unified Field Theory in the same year.

2277 and 2278 were less pleasant with an energy market crash, Miriam demanding Unified Field Theory as tribute, and the opening of another conflict with the Gaians when their demands for more of our technology were refused.  Deirdre does not seem to have learned much from the results of the last two conflicts.  Cities across the Hive shift to military production, particularly tachyon rovers, and the Theory of Everything is purchased in The Hive.

With the completion of the Supercollider and the Theory of Everything, as well as the support from crawlers working boreholes for energy, The Hive is responsible for a clear majority of the nation’s research capacity (852/1175 labs).  Infrastructure has also lept forward with the establishment of a maglev line linking the east and west.

The capture of Autumn Grove from the Gaians and the eradication of the Peacekeepers by Miriam’s forces conclude the decade.



2281-2290
The war with the Gaians proceeds well enough.  Occasionally their air force destroys crawlers or formers but nearly always lose the offending aircraft to Yang’s responding forces.  Relations with the Spartans go from bad to worse after we trade the UFT in exchange for 75 energy credits in 2284 and they declare war two years later.  Fortunately things are looking brighter by the end of the decade with the completion of the Longevity Vaccine, Cyborg Factory, and Cloning Vats in 2289.  A global trade pact is signed the following year and the Hive moves to more of a war economy with the abandonment of Wealth in exchange for Power now that we have the Cloning Vats and support costs for the newly produced military units outweigh the benefits of Wealth to the Hive’s industry.

Maglev lines are now expanding into the territory newly liberated from the Gaians.


2291-2300
Deirdre’s capital fell to Yang’s forces but she is still unwilling to accept the outcome of the conflict.  In 2295 Fallow Time is also liberated, along with the Command Nexus and Empath Guild.  Miriam attempted to make it a two front war for Yang earlier in the year by declaring war without even making the traditional demands, but Yang traded Centauri Psi to the Gaians in exchange for a truce after the liberation of Fallow Time.  The shiny new maglev lines make for a very quick switch for the tachyon rovers to go east.  In 2296 a team of heroic volunteers acquired Orbital Spaceflight from the Believers and in the same year Yang called elections for Planetary Governor, a position vacant since Lal’s capture, and won the elections with the support of the Hive’s citizens.  Miriam voted for herself but did not win the support of any of the other leaders.  The Pholus Mutagen was also completed in The Hive.

Shortly after Miriam’s declaration of war Chairman Yang travelled to the eastern terminus of the maglev line for an appearance to be broadcast throughout the Hive.


“Comrades we again find ourselves the recipients of unprovoked aggression.  The Believers have witnessed our accomplishments and begin to sense that the pale promise of heaven following a life of relative misery cannot compete with the earthly workers’ paradise we are now approaching through our collective efforts.  Motivated by their unreasoning zeal they have foolishly attacked the Hive.  As champions of a prosperous and harmonious society for all we will liberate those oppressed by Miriam’s tyranny and take a decisive step towards uniting humanity.

Although the heroics of the crews of our tachyon rovers and the pilots of interceptors defending our cities are very visible reminders of citizens accepting personal risk to advance the collective good we must also remember the efforts all citizens are making to forward our cause.  Workers laying the infrastructure for maglev lines to the frontier and harvesting resources to fuel our progress have also been targeted by our foes and without their efforts victory would escape us.

So far the Hive, with the gentle guidance of your Chairman, has held out against the aggression from our neighbours, eliminated the minor environmental damage from our industry, and brought unmatched prosperity to our society.  Once the Believing menace has been vanquished we will be free to resume our collective efforts to build a utopia for humanity on this planet.”


In 2297 a Believer city was captured and the remains of a partially constructed planetbuster were identified, although no others are known to be under construction in any of Miriam’s other bases.  In 2300 the Weather Paradigm and Citizen’s Defence Force were captured from the Believers.  In the five years of conflict the Hive has so far liberated four cities.

On the research front the Hive is also making great progress with breakthroughs every 2 years against the Believers taking 30 years (labs in the Hive at 1444/turn vs 51/turn by the second fastest researchers, the Gaians).  It looks as though the future will belong to the Hive unless one of the other factions can take or destroy The Hive with its crawlers and technology focused secret projects.

Yang to me seems sort of like an "enlightened dictator/despot."

He may be very draconian and even cruel in his sense of punishments, and law, but Yang's flaw; and his good side; is his sense of discipline. Discipline is the main reason he is hated and seen as a tyrant, a man who will take his citizens and brutally experiment on and even torture for his own devices and social engineering, but on the other hand he disciplines his followers in the hopes they become stronger people, which in some regards, they are. His discipline and devotion is what makes him both admirable and repulsive, and its something a lot of Westerners, humanist and individualist minded people, will have trouble grasping at first. But for someone like myself who has grown up in a communalized society and one focused on group mechanics over individual desires, as well as respect through discipline, its easier to understand and even respect him.

Yang is a tyrant, no doubt about it. A ruthless and cold one at that. But he is also a tyrant that has an ambition of improving his followers and in the long term, humanity's well being. Its just his perception of what is good for people is up for debate.
